Browse Source

Prevent submitting before editor loaded

master
Menci 6 years ago
parent
commit
a7683f302c
  1. 4
      views/admin_raw.ejs
  2. 4
      views/article.ejs
  3. 4
      views/article_edit.ejs
  4. 4
      views/contest_edit.ejs
  5. 4
      views/problem_edit.ejs
  6. 4
      views/user_edit.ejs

4
views/admin_raw.ejs

@ -19,11 +19,13 @@ window.onEditorLoaded(function () {
$('form').on('submit', function () {
input.val(editor.getValue());
});
$('#submit_button').removeClass('disabled');
});
</script>
<div style="text-align: center; ">
<button class="ui blue labeled icon button"><i class="ui edit icon"></i>提交</button>
<button id="submit_button" class="ui disabled blue labeled icon button"><i class="ui edit icon"></i>提交</button>
</div>
</form>
<% include admin_footer %>

4
views/article.ejs

@ -102,7 +102,7 @@
</div>
<input type="hidden" name="comment">
<div style="text-align: center; ">
<button type="submit" class="ui labeled submit icon button">
<button id="submit_button" type="submit" class="ui disabled labeled submit icon button">
<i class="icon edit"></i> 回复
</button>
</div>
@ -119,6 +119,8 @@
var input = document.getElementsByName(name)[0];
editor.editor = window.createMarkdownEditor(editorElement, editor.defaultValue, input);
}
$('#submit_button').removeClass('disabled');
});
</script>
<% } %>

4
views/article_edit.ejs

@ -40,7 +40,7 @@
<div id="pv-content" class="font-content"></div>
</div>
<div style="text-align: center; ">
<button type="submit" class="ui labeled submit icon button">
<button id="submit_button" type="submit" class="ui disabled labeled submit icon button">
<i class="icon edit"></i> 提交
</button>
</div>
@ -59,6 +59,8 @@ window.onEditorLoaded(function () {
var input = document.getElementsByName(name)[0];
editor.editor = window.createMarkdownEditor(editorElement, editor.defaultValue, input);
}
$('#submit_button').removeClass('disabled');
});
$(function () {

4
views/contest_edit.ejs

@ -89,7 +89,7 @@
<label><span style="visibility: hidden; "> </span></label>
</div>
</div>
<div style="text-align: center; "><button type="submit" class="ui labeled icon blue button"><i class="ui edit icon"></i>提交</button></div>
<div style="text-align: center; "><button id="submit_button" type="submit" class="ui disabled labeled icon blue button"><i class="ui edit icon"></i>提交</button></div>
</div>
</form>
<script>
@ -105,6 +105,8 @@ window.onEditorLoaded(function () {
var input = document.getElementsByName(name)[0];
editor.editor = window.createMarkdownEditor(editorElement, editor.defaultValue, input);
}
$('#submit_button').removeClass('disabled');
});
$(function () {

4
views/problem_edit.ejs

@ -97,7 +97,7 @@
</div>
<% if (problem.allowedEdit) { %>
<div style="text-align: center; ">
<button type="submit" class="ui labeled submit icon button">
<button type="submit" id="submit_button" class="ui disabled labeled submit icon button">
<i class="icon edit"></i> 提交
</button>
</div>
@ -120,6 +120,8 @@ window.onEditorLoaded(function () {
var input = document.getElementsByName(name)[0];
editor.editor = window.createMarkdownEditor(editorElement, editor.defaultValue, input);
}
$('#submit_button').removeClass('disabled');
});
$(function () {

4
views/user_edit.ejs

@ -87,7 +87,7 @@
</div>
</div>
<div style="text-align: center; margin-top: 30px; ">
<button type="submit" class="ui blue labeled icon button"><i class="ui icon edit"></i>修改</button>
<button id="submit_button" type="submit" class="ui disabled blue labeled icon button"><i class="ui icon edit"></i>修改</button>
<a href="<%= syzoj.utils.makeUrl(['user', edited_user.id]) %>" class="ui labeled icon button"><i class="ui icon angle left"></i>返回</a>
</div>
</div>
@ -114,6 +114,8 @@ window.onEditorLoaded(function () {
var input = document.getElementsByName(name)[0];
editor.editor = window.createMarkdownEditor(editorElement, editor.defaultValue, input);
}
$('#submit_button').removeClass('disabled');
});
function make_md5(tag) {

Loading…
Cancel
Save